The campus houses 105 buildings on 152 acres (62 ha) of grassland alongside the Spokane River, in a residential setting a half-mile (800 m) from downtown Spokane.
Dec 16, 2019 · Gonzaga University is a private Catholic university in Spokane, the second largest city in Washington state. Spokane is in the Inland Northwest region, near the Canadian border and the Pacific Northwest, with diverse natural and cultural attractions.

Gonzaga University is a private institution that was founded in 1887. It has a total undergraduate enrollment of 5,084 (fall 2022), its setting is urban, and the campus size is 152 acres. It ...
